Description :
A 911 / Emergency Services Dispatcher, is responsible for receiving emergency calls on the 911 and non-emergency lines, determining the nature and location of the emergency or request for service, and promptly dispatching the appropriate emergency services (police, fire, ambulance) via public safety radio based on established procedures, while maintaining accurate records of all calls and coordinating responses with other agencies; working 24 / 7 shifts in a high-pressure environment.
Requirements :
Ability to remain calm and professional while questioning callers under stressful situations to gather accurate information.
Ability to rapidly assess the urgency of a situation and make appropriate dispatch decisions based on established protocols.
Ability to handle more than one task at a time, i.e. listen to callers while speaking to units on the radio, often during emergent situations where time is critical
Accurate data entry and recording of call information and other records is crucial.
Familiarity (or ability to learn) with local streets, landmarks, and jurisdictional boundaries.
Efficient use of computer-aided dispatch systems and radio communication equipment.
